How much does a bail bond cost with Don Johnson Bonding Co?

In Georgia, bail bond premiums are regulated at 12-15% of the total bail amount. This premium is non-refundable and set by state law through the Georgia Office of Insurance. For example, on a $10,000 bail, you would pay approximately $1,000 to the bail bondsman. On a $50,000 bail, expect to pay around $5,000. Many agents in Georgia offer payment plans for larger bail amounts.
